Where is the Wetstone family from?

You can see how Wetstone families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Wetstone family name was found in the USA, the UK, and Canada between 1840 and 1920. The most Wetstone families were found in USA in 1880. In 1891 there was 1 Wetstone family living in London. This was 100% of all the recorded Wetstone's in United Kingdom. London had the highest population of Wetstone families in 1891.

What did your Wetstone 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Laborer and Secretary were the top reported jobs for men and women in the USA named Wetstone. 63% of Wetstone men worked as a Laborer and 50% of Wetstone women worked as a Secretary. Some less common occupations for Americans named Wetstone were Salesman and Housewife.

What is the average Wetstone lifespan?

Between 1968 and 2004, in the United States, Wetstone life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1978, and highest in 1991. The average life expectancy for Wetstone in 1968 was 68, and 82 in 2004.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Wetstone 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
